
New England Revolution COVID-19 Update
November 17, 2020 - Major League Soccer (MLS)
New England Revolution News Release
A New England Revolution first team player has been confirmed positive for COVID-19. Upon receipt of the preliminary positive test result during regular PCR (Polymerase Chain Reaction) testing on Sunday, Nov. 15, the player immediately self-isolated. All other members of the first team including players and staff tested negative on Sunday, as well as prior to the team's most recent training session on Friday, Nov. 13. The Revolution did not hold training or any team activities on planned off days this Saturday and Sunday.
The Revolution resumed training as scheduled on Monday, Nov. 16 as the team continues to prepare for Friday's Eastern Conference Play-In Round match against the Montreal Impact to kick off the Audi 2020 MLS Cup Playoffs (6:30 p.m. ET -- FS1, FOX Deportes, 98.5 The Sports Hub).
